We had two weeks at the Sol Elite last September and hope to go again this year, staying of course at the Sol Elite. While there weren't any tea/coffee making facilities in the room and being serious tea and coffee drinkers we got around the problem by taking our own Earl Grey and Darjeeling tea bags and ordering a pot of boiling water from room service. The cost was something like A$1.00 and they still provided tea bags, sugar and milk and they cleaned up the mess afterwards, way to go.
